We scanned the DNA of 8,000 people to see how facial features are controlled by genes – The Conversation US
Like it or not, the facial feature most influenced by your genes is your nose. Researchers investigate which genes are involved in sculpting the face.

Takeaways
- A new study reveals more than 130 regions in human DNA play a role in sculpting facial features.
- The nose is the facial feature most influenced by your genes.
- Understanding the link between specific genes and facial features could be useful for treating facial malformations or for orthodontics.
You might think its rather obvious that your facial appearance is determined by your genes. Just look in the family photo album and observe the same nose, eyes or chin on your grandparents, cousins…
